Art's-Way Manufacturing (NASDAQ:ARTW) Earns Hold Rating From Analysts at StockNews.com

Financial News Live ·  Jan 12, 2023 15:11

StockNews.com began coverage on shares of Art's-Way Manufacturing (NASDAQ:ARTW – Get Rating) in a research note issued to investors on Sunday. The brokerage issued a hold rating on the industrial products company's stock.

Separately, TheStreet raised Art's-Way Manufacturing from a d+ rating to a c rating in a research report on Friday, October 14th.

Art's-Way Manufacturing Stock Up 4.8 %

Shares of NASDAQ ARTW opened at $2.20 on Friday. The firm has a market cap of $10.74 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of 24.44 and a beta of 0.41. The company has a quick ratio of 0.43, a current ratio of 1.46 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.33. Art's-Way Manufacturing has a 52-week low of $1.80 and a 52-week high of $7.70. The business's 50 day moving average is $1.98 and its two-hundred day moving average is $2.13.

Hedge Funds Weigh In On Art's-Way Manufacturing

Institutional investors have recently modified their holdings of the business. Renaissance Technologies LLC grew its stake in shares of Art's-Way Manufacturing by 44.0% in the second quarter. Renaissance Technologies LLC now owns 55,274 shares of the industrial products company's stock worth $164,000 after acquiring an additional 16,900 shares in the last quarter. Virtu Financial LLC acquired a new position in shares of Art's-Way Manufacturing in the first quarter worth $104,000. Jane Street Group LLC acquired a new position in shares of Art's-Way Manufacturing in the first quarter worth $76,000. State Street Corp acquired a new position in shares of Art's-Way Manufacturing in the first quarter worth $67,000. Finally, Citadel Advisors LLC acquired a new position in shares of Art's-Way Manufacturing in the third quarter worth $42,000. Institutional investors and hedge funds own 5.38% of the company's stock.

Art's-Way Manufacturing Co, Inc manufactures and sells agricultural equipment, specialized modular science buildings, and steel cutting tools in the United States and internationally. The company operates through three segments: Agricultural Products, Modular Buildings, and Tools. The Agricultural Products segment offers various specialized farm machinery, including portable and stationary animal feed processing equipment and related attachments; hay and forage equipment, such as forage boxes, bale processors, running gears, and dump boxes; manure spreaders; sugar beet harvesting equipment; dirt work equipment; and after-market service parts.
